Simplify: -c - 8(4c - 5) - (-18c + 3)
d1i1m1o1n [39]

Answer:

-15c + 2

Step-by-step explanation:

you start by multiplying the coefficients of the parentheses to the numbers inside which gives you

- c - 32c + 5 + 18c - 3

then you simply just group together the like numbers. all "c" 's go together and everything without a "c" goes together

- 1c - 32c + 18c= -15c

5 - 3 = 2

the final answer simplified is

-15c + 2

which of the following formulas would find the lateral area of a right cylinder where h is the height and r is the radius
vlada-n [284]

Answer:

B. LA=2\pi rh

Step-by-step explanation:

The lateral area of the right cylinder refers to the curved surface area.

The lateral area of the right cylinder does not include the two circular bases.

The lateral area is given by the formula;

LA=2\pi rh

The correct choice is B.
